Five Meaningful Ways to Honor a Pet's Memory
1. Create a Dedicated Memory Space
You don't need an entire room.
Sometimes a small shelf, a favorite photograph, or a meaningful keepsake can create a space that feels comforting.
Having a place dedicated to remembrance allows you to reflect on happy memories whenever you choose.
It becomes a quiet reminder that your pet's story remains part of your home.
2. Tell Their Story
One of the most powerful ways to honor a beloved companion is simply to talk about them.
Share stories with friends and family.
Remember funny moments.
Celebrate their unique personality.
Every time a story is told, a memory lives on.
The goal isn't to revisit sadness.
It's to keep the joy they brought into your life alive.
3. Keep Their Favorite Moments Visible
Many of our most treasured memories end up buried inside our phones.
Choosing a favorite photograph and displaying it somewhere meaningful can make a surprising difference.
Seeing their face during everyday moments often brings comfort rather than pain.
Over time, those images become reminders of love rather than reminders of loss.

5. Celebrate the Life They Lived
It's natural to focus on the final days after loss.
But a meaningful memorial is often less about how a story ended and more about how it was lived.
Remember the adventures.
The routines.
The habits that made them uniquely themselves.
The goal isn't to hold on to the pain of goodbye.
The goal is to celebrate a life that brought happiness, comfort, and unconditional love.
